Teach a Lesson 
Students are responsible for teaching a lesson to their classmates.

  Poor

10 pts

Fair

15 pts

Good

20 pts

Knowledge of Subject

Poor

Student did not understand the context of the lesson.
Fair

Student had a vague understanding of the subject.
Good

Student understood the subject and conveyed its meaning in their lesson.
Presentation

Poor

Student did not eye contact and did not speak loudly and clearly when teaching lesson.
Fair

Student made eye contact, but did not speak loudly and clearly when presenting.
Good

Student made eye contact, stood and fully engaged the class into the lesson.
Activity

Poor

Student did not plan adequate activites for class.
Fair

Student planned adequate activities for class.
Good

Student planned adequate and higher order thinking activities for class.
Discussion questions

Poor

Student did not ask adequate questions necessary to facilitiate a discussion on the subject matter.
Fair

Student planned adequate questions for discussion but these questions failed to elict responses from the class
Good

Student planned adequate questions for discussion and facilitated a class discussion around the topic.
Outside resource

Poor

Student did not provide the class with outside resources.
Fair

Student provided outside resources for the class.
Good

Student provided mulitple outside resources for further subject exploration and used these resources in their topic research.
